Head-Smashed-In Buffalo Jump
A unesco World Heritage site in the prairies of southwestern Alberta, Head-Smashed-In Buffalo Jump provides a fascinating look at the culture and traditions of the Blackfoot people. Herds of bison were stampeded over the cliffs for thousands of years, a form of communal hunting and a primary source of food and clothing. An interpretive center built into the sandstone foothills presents exhibitions on ecology and archaeology.
